Work starts on Newcastle student development as businessman returns to city

A high-spec, 65-bed student housing development is to be built in an up-and-coming area of Newcastle after a Malaysian businessman who once studied in the city returned to find a “booming” property market.

Johnny Chen Yee Wong graduated from a quantity surveying course at what was then Newcastle Polytechnic in 1984, before returning to his home country to found one of Malaysia’s biggest property development firms, The W Group.

On visiting Newcastle again in 2013, he found it had grown significantly and recognised that, with two universities to cater for, student accommodation represented an obvious investment choice …
